Researchers have crafted an AI system that can tune a robotic knee to allow walking on level ground within 10 minutes. It uses a trial-and-error algorithm to recognize patterns in sensor data, seen initial safety limits, and learn patterns that match stable, smooth walking motions. Considering that people who receive robotic limbs usually need to spend hours adjusting prosthetics, this represents a major improvement for amputees.
